2011-01-19 6 views
0

Visual Studio 2008、.NET 3.5 Framework、IIS 6.1で作成したASP.NET Webアプリケーションprojrctが1つあり、Ajaxのupdatepanelを使用しています。キャッシュ可能なオプションはgridviewにあります。このプロジェクトはローカルでうまくいきましたが、証明書環境(.NET Framework 2.0とIIS 6.0)にデプロイしたとき、私はそのキャッシュ問題に直面しました。ASP.NET IISとフレームワーク

今、私は3.5から2.0フレームワークにプロジェクトを変更しようとしています。しかし、私はAjaxの更新パネルのエラーに直面しています。

この問題を解決するにはどうすればよいですか?

+0

「私がしなければならないことを助けてください」...もう少し詳しい情報を提供しなければなりません。具体的には、どのような "キャッシングの問題"がありますか?あなたのグリッドビューが正しく更新されていないと思っていますが、より良い情報がなければ、あなたに少しでも助けを与えるのは少し難しいです。 – Chuck

+0

最初のイムバインディングは、ページサイズが20であるため、合計20ページです。次に、ページサイズが10であるため、1〜60のようなdiff範囲を設定するボタンを使用しています。合計6ページですが、前の20ページである6ページ...私のページングは​​正しいデータを失っています.... – vasmay

答えて

0

あなたはターゲットフレームワークを意味しますか?アプリケーション名を右クリックし、プロパティページをクリックしてビルドに進み、ターゲットフレームワークを2.0に変更します。それはしかし非常にまっすぐ進むされませんhttp://forums.asp.net/t/1194067.aspx

http://msdn2.microsoft.com/en-us/library/bb398791(VS.90).aspx 参照:

はまた、これを見て持っています。 3.5でのみ利用可能ないくつかの言語機能があるかもしれないので。

+0

私はこの3つのエラーを取得しています。 'ScriptManager'という名前空間が名前空間 'System.Web.UI'に存在しません(アセンブリ参照がありませんか? ) 名前空間 'ScriptManager'が名前空間 'System.Web.UI'に存在しません(アセンブリ参照がありませんか?) – vasmay